Become a Volunteer
Volunteering is rewarding and a great way to give back to your community to make it a better place to live.
We welcome all dedicated people who are willing to give their time, talents and special skills to serve at the BCRC. Our needs range from resource peer-counselor, in-office (administrative and clerical tasks), fund-raising event planning and education committees, to integrative therapy practitioners, and distributing information about the center to locations out in the community, or simply preparing a homemade meal for a client.
The BCRC would not be where it is today without a dedicated, energetic and caring volunteer base. There are always opportunities for new volunteers to join us in our mission to help women and their families as they face this overwhelming challenge in their lives.
Our on-site resource volunteers and peer-counselors participate in a comprehensive training program where they learn about breast cancer, resources, and listening and communication skills to be an effective volunteer.
